Concacaf: Puerto Rico, Saint Kitts and Nevis roll in CU17 Qualifying
BRADENTON, Florida – Group D of 2019 Concacaf Under-17 Championship Qualifying resumed on Thursday with Puerto Rico and Saint Kitts and Nevis taking home clean sheet victories. The Boricuas got a score in each half to top Martinique 2-0. Jose Luis Lopez broke the deadlock in the 27’ before Leandro Antonetti doubled the margin in the 47’ to polish off the scoreline.
